Career Paths in Web Development

Web development offers multiple specialized career paths. Understanding these paths helps you make informed decisions about where to focus your learning and career development efforts.

Frontend Developer

Build user interfaces using HTML, CSS, and JavaScript frameworks. Focus on user experience and visual interactions.

Avg Salary: 5-25 LPA

Backend Developer

Create server-side logic, APIs, and database systems. Focus on application functionality and performance.

Avg Salary: 6-30 LPA

Full Stack Developer

Work on both frontend and backend. Build complete applications independently or as part of small teams.

Avg Salary: 8-35 LPA

UI/UX Developer

Bridge design and development. Implement complex interfaces and maintain design systems.

Avg Salary: 6-28 LPA

Essential Skills for 2026

The web development skill requirements evolve constantly. Here are the skills most valued by employers in 2026.

Technical Skills by Priority

Must Have
  • HTML5, CSS3, JavaScript
  • React or Vue
  • Git version control
  • REST API integration
  • Responsive design
Important
  • Node.js or Python
  • TypeScript
  • Database (SQL/NoSQL)
  • Testing (Jest, Cypress)
  • Basic DevOps
Valuable
  • Cloud platforms (AWS/Azure)
  • Next.js or Remix
  • GraphQL
  • Docker basics
  • Performance optimization

Career Progression Timeline

Understanding typical career progression helps you set realistic expectations and plan your development accordingly.

🎯

Junior Developer (0-2 Years)

Focus: Learning and contributing

Responsibilities
  • Implement features with guidance
  • Fix bugs and write tests
  • Participate in code reviews
  • Learn codebase and processes
Target Skills
  • Core technologies proficiency
  • Basic system design
  • Debugging techniques
  • Documentation practices
Salary Range: 4-10 LPA

Mid-Level Developer (2-5 Years)

Focus: Independent contribution and growth

Responsibilities
  • Lead feature development
  • Make architectural decisions
  • Mentor junior developers
  • Optimize performance
Target Skills
  • Advanced system design
  • Multiple technology fluency
  • Code architecture patterns
  • Testing strategies
Salary Range: 10-25 LPA
🏆

Senior Developer (5-8 Years)

Focus: Technical leadership and strategy

Responsibilities
  • Technical architecture decisions
  • Cross-team collaboration
  • Define best practices
  • Handle complex challenges
Target Skills
  • System design expertise
  • Technology strategy
  • Team leadership
  • Business domain knowledge
Salary Range: 25-50 LPA

Job Search Strategies

Landing your first developer job requires more than just skills. A strategic approach to job searching significantly improves your chances.

Effective Job Search Tactics

Build a Strong Portfolio
  • Deploy 4-5 substantial projects
  • Include live URLs and GitHub links
  • Document your learning process
  • Show variety in technologies
Leverage Multiple Channels
  • LinkedIn with optimized profile
  • Naukri, Indeed for listings
  • Direct company applications
  • Referrals from network
Prepare for Interviews
  • Practice coding problems
  • Prepare project stories
  • Study company technologies
  • Prepare thoughtful questions
Build Your Network
  • Attend tech meetups
  • Engage in developer communities
  • Contribute to open source
  • Connect with recruiters

Frequently Asked Questions

What career options are available for web developers in 2026?

Web developers can pursue roles like Frontend Developer, Backend Developer, Full Stack Developer, UI/UX Developer, DevOps Engineer, Technical Lead, and Engineering Manager. There are also paths in specialized areas like React development, cloud architecture, and mobile development using React Native.

What skills are most in-demand for web developers in 2026?

The most in-demand skills include React/Next.js, TypeScript, Node.js, cloud platforms (AWS/Azure), database management, and version control. Soft skills like communication and problem-solving are equally important for career success in collaborative team environments.

How do I start a career in web development from scratch?

Start by learning HTML, CSS, and JavaScript fundamentals through online courses or bootcamps. Build a portfolio of 4-5 substantial projects, contribute to open source, and apply for entry-level positions or internships. Consistent practice (2-4 hours daily) and networking are key to launching your career.

What is the career progression for a web developer?

Typical progression: Junior Developer (0-2 years) with salary 4-10 LPA, Mid-Level Developer (2-5 years) with 10-25 LPA, Senior Developer (5-8 years) with 25-50 LPA, Tech Lead/Architect (8-10 years), and Engineering Manager/Director (10+ years). Many developers also move into specialized roles or become independent consultants.
